In a thrilling World Cup 2026 quarter-final, Spain secured a hard-fought 2-1 victory over Belgium, setting the stage for a highly anticipated semi-final clash with France. This match was a testament to Spain's resilience and their ability to rise to the occasion, showcasing why they are a force to be reckoned with in international football.

The Heroics of Mikel Merino

The story of the game revolves around Mikel Merino, a player who has become synonymous with late-game heroics. His introduction in the 88th minute proved to be a masterstroke, as he capitalized on a goalkeeping error to score the winner with his second touch. This isn't the first time Merino has played the role of the savior; he also scored a late winner against Portugal in the previous round. What makes this particularly fascinating is his ability to consistently deliver in high-pressure situations, a trait that is invaluable in the knockout stages of a World Cup.

Spain's Tactical Mastery

The victory over Belgium was more than just individual brilliance; it was a tactical triumph for Spain. The team's performance showcased a well-oiled machine, with each player contributing to a cohesive unit. Lamine Yamal, the pre-tournament hype machine, lived up to his reputation, orchestrating Spain's attacks with a blend of artistry and industry. His creative prowess was on full display, leaving Belgium's defense in disarray.

However, the unsung hero of the match was Rodri, the linchpin of Spain's midfield. His ability to dictate the tempo and orchestrate attacks from deep is remarkable. What many people don't realize is that Rodri's role is often underappreciated, but his influence on the game is immense. He provides the platform for Spain's more flamboyant players to shine, and his record-equalling number of line-breaking passes speaks volumes about his impact.
